If you choose to work with a mesothelioma attorney in Louisiana, you can expect the following basic actions in the legal procedure:
Initial Consultation
The majority of attorneys use a totally free initial consultation where the customer can discuss their scenario. During this meeting, the lawyer will evaluate the case's practicality and overview possible legal methods.
Examination
The legal representative will carry out an in-depth investigation into the client's asbestos exposure history. This might involve calling former employers, collecting medical records, and talking to witnesses who can support the customer's exposure to asbestos.
Filing the Lawsuit
When adequate proof is collected, the attorney will prepare and file the lawsuit in the suitable court, ensuring compliance with regional statutes of constraints.
Discovery Phase
This stage involves the exchange of evidence in between the celebrations. Both sides will collect documents and take depositions to construct their particular cases.
Settlement and Settlement
A lot of cases are settled before reaching trial. The lawyer will negotiate with the accused or their insurance company to reach a reasonable settlement.
Trial Preparation and Representation
If a settlement is not attainable, the case will continue to trial. The legal representative will prepare the needed legal arguments and represent the client in court.

What is mesothelioma?
Mesothelioma is a type of cancer that happens in the lining of the lungs, abdominal area, or heart, mainly caused by asbestos exposure.
How long do I need to file a mesothelioma lawsuit in Louisiana?
In Louisiana, the statute of limitations for filing an injury lawsuit is normally one year from the date of diagnosis or discovery of the disease.
What types of compensation can I receive?
Victims can look for compensation for medical expenditures, lost income, pain and suffering, and wrongful death damages for liked ones.
